Saudi Arabia Vegan Food Market Size, Share, Industry Trends and Report 2026–2034
Saudi Arabia Vegan Food Market Overview
Market Size in 2025: USD 201.0 Million
Market Size in 2034: USD 410.5 Million
Market Growth Rate 2026-2034: 8.26%
According to IMARC Group's latest research publication, "Saudi Arabia Vegan Food Market: Industry Trends, Share, Size, Growth, Opportunity and Forecast 2026-2034", The Saudi Arabia vegan food market size was valued at USD 201.0 Million in 2025. Looking forward, IMARC Group estimates the market to reach USD 410.5 Million by 2034, exhibiting a CAGR of 8.26% during 2026-2034.

How Vision 2030 is Transforming Saudi Arabia Vegan Food Industry
Saudi Arabia's Vision 2030 is transforming the vegan food industry by prioritizing health, sustainability, and food security. The initiative is driving government investment in sustainable agriculture and plant-based food production to promote healthier dietary choices and reduce environmental impact. These efforts support domestic production of vegan alternatives and strengthen retail infrastructure for plant-based products. Strategic partnerships with global vegan food companies and local entrepreneurs are accelerating innovation and market expansion. The Ministry of Environment, Water, and Agriculture provides support for companies producing high-quality vegan and vegetarian alternatives, encouraging investment in local plant-based food manufacturing. Vision 2030 also promotes organic farming practices, sustainable food systems, and initiatives like the Saudi Green Initiative that align with environmental goals. Workforce development programs are building expertise in plant-based food technology and sustainable agriculture. Government campaigns promoting healthy lifestyles and awareness of plant-based nutrition showcase the Kingdom's commitment to diversifying food sources. Overall, the vegan food sector is emerging as a key component of Saudi Arabia's sustainable economic transformation and public health strategy.
Saudi Arabia Vegan Food Market Trends & Drivers:
Saudi Arabia's vegan food market is experiencing robust growth, driven by increasing health consciousness among consumers and rising awareness about the benefits of plant-based diets. The market benefits from favorable government initiatives under Vision 2030 promoting sustainable food practices and healthy lifestyles. Growing concerns about lifestyle diseases, lactose intolerance affecting over 60% of the population, and environmental sustainability encourage consumers to adopt vegan alternatives. Government support through the Saudi Green Initiative and partnerships with local vegan food producers strengthen domestic manufacturing capabilities while reducing import dependence.
The increasing adoption of flexitarian and plant-based diets represents a significant market driver, with urban populations in cities like Riyadh and Jeddah embracing vegan lifestyles. Rising disposable incomes, expanding retail distribution through supermarkets and specialty stores, and growing availability of diverse vegan products enable effective market penetration. Government initiatives promoting organic farming and sustainable agriculture combined with investments in food technology accelerate innovation in plant-based alternatives, transforming the food landscape while improving public health outcomes and fostering environmentally sustainable consumption patterns. International collaborations with global vegan brands bring expertise and product variety supporting market expansion across the sector.

Recent News and Developments in Saudi Arabia Vegan Food Market
- September 2025: Saudi Arabia partnered with Liberation Labs and NEOM to establish a precision fermentation hub focused on producing dairy proteins and high-value ingredients without livestock, marking a transformative leap in sustainable food systems.
- July 2025: Riyadh witnessed expansion of vegan dining options with several restaurants and cafes introducing plant-based menus, reflecting growing consumer demand for sustainable and ethical dining experiences across the Kingdom.
- March 2025: The Middle East Vegan Society highlighted Saudi Arabia's growing vegan restaurant scene, featuring establishments in Riyadh and Jeddah offering diverse plant-based cuisines and demonstrating the Kingdom's commitment to conscious consumption.
- February 2025: Ola Kayal launched Nabati Eatery in Jeddah, offering a fully plant-based, gluten-free, and organic dining experience featuring creative dishes with locally sourced ingredients and eco-friendly practices.
